Debian 9 on I3-6100(решено частично)

Автор Deb2006, 17 июля 2017, 16:55:45

« назад - далее »

0 Пользователи и 1 гость просматривают эту тему.

Deb2006

После установки Debian 9(стандатне окружение) на I3-6100/8gb/120gb SSD только серый экран. Версия 8.8 ставится на это железо(другой SSD) без проблем. Прошу подсказать куда рыть?

qupl

Переключайтесь в консоль Ctrl+Alt+F1 и смотрите логи. Как вариант-  не хватает драйверов/прошивок.

Deb2006

На  Ctrl+Alt+F1 никакой реакции. Есть доступ к диску этой системы из под Debian 8. Если можно чуть подробней - сижу на Дебиан больше года , но как простой юзер.

Padawan

#3
Еще как вариант некорректно работает новый драйвер видеокарты.
У меня он неправильно определял характеристики монитора. До 8.8 включительно все было прекрасно с момента установки 8.5.
Вот эта тема:
https://debianforum.ru/index.php?topic=12948.0

Как написал мне уважаемый qupl:
"Нужно смотреть /var/log/Xorg.0.log"

Добавлю от себя
Этот лог от предыдущей загрузки сохраняется с /var/log/Xorg.0.log.old
Т.е. Вы можете получить облом с 9.0, сразу перезагрузиться в 8.8 и просмотреть, сохранить, распечатать оба эти файла.
Более научный вариант, наверно, сделать дублирование лога в другую папку, хоть в свой home, я этого не пробовал.

Информация по всему остальному процессу загрузки ищется в  /var/log/dmesg
Он, к сожалению, предыдущую версию автоматом не сохраняет.


Deb2006

Подключил /var/log со второй системы - Xorg.0.log отсутствовал. После повторной перезагрузки вошел в систему ctrl-alt-f2. из под root выполнил startx- появился фон debian и файл Xorg.0.log.
Увы это мне ничего не подсказало. файл прилагаю. dmesg в логах отсутствует , есть messages. Изначально пробовал ставить дебиан 9 на G4560 картина была один в один. Специально купил Skylake , но 9 версия все равно не поддается к сожалению.

Padawan

#5
Похоже systemd (система старта) от 9.0 не может определить какой графический драйвер грузить и применять.

Какая у Вас графическая карта?
Какой драйвер Вы используете под 8.8?
монитор? какие его параметры (разрешение и т.п.) Вас устраивают под 8.8?

Можно попробовать под 8.8 создать /etc/X11/xorg.conf ,зафиксировав в нем драйвер VESA (section Device), - он должен/может работать всегда и практический с любой видеокартой, хоть и с неоптимальными параметрами.
Монитор пока можно не прописывать, скорее всего, судя по возрасту, он определится автоматически.
Перезагрузиться в 9.0.
Таким образом уйти от черного экрана, а потом установить оптимальный драйвер уже под 9.0.
Если параметры экрана окажутся неоптимальными, то добавить в xorg.conf секцию Monitor с нужными или предпочитаемыми.

Центральный процессор Skylake или другой здесь ваще ни причем.

Может быть гуру другое что-то более умное посоветуют.

Про журналирование видеосистемы Дебина есть статья в мартовском №221 Линуксформате стр. 98

Deb2006

#6
Виноват, мой косяк думал раз не указал видеокарту то все(как экстрасенсы) догадаются, что использую встроенное видео (в данном случае HD Graphics 530). С внешней видеокартой все ставится на ура.
Открыть содержимое (спойлер)

tst@debian:~$ grep driver /var/log/Xorg.0.log
[     1.772]    X.Org XInput driver : 21.0
[     1.782] (==) Matched intel as autoconfigured driver 0
[     1.782] (==) Matched modesetting as autoconfigured driver 1
[     1.782] (==) Matched fbdev as autoconfigured driver 2
[     1.782] (==) Matched vesa as autoconfigured driver 3
[     1.782] (==) Assigned the driver to the xf86ConfigLayout
[     1.784] (II) Loading /usr/lib/xorg/modules/drivers/intel_drv.so
[     1.788] (II) Loading /usr/lib/xorg/modules/drivers/modesetting_drv.so
[     1.789] (II) Loading /usr/lib/xorg/modules/drivers/fbdev_drv.so
[     1.789] (II) Loading /usr/lib/xorg/modules/drivers/vesa_drv.so
[     1.791] (II) FBDEV: driver for framebuffer: fbdev
[     1.791] (II) VESA: driver for VESA chipsets: vesa
[     2.742]    ABI class: X.Org XInput driver, version 21.0
[     2.742] (II) Using input driver 'evdev' for 'Power Button'
[     2.755] (II) Using input driver 'evdev' for 'Power Button'
[     2.756] (II) Using input driver 'evdev' for 'Sleep Button'
[     2.756] (II) Using input driver 'evdev' for 'Genius 2.4G Wireless Mouse'
[     2.757] (II) No input driver specified, ignoring this device.
[     2.757] (II) Using input driver 'evdev' for 'SEM USB Keyboard'
[     2.758] (II) Using input driver 'evdev' for 'SEM USB Keyboard'
[     2.758] (II) No input driver specified, ignoring this device.
[     2.758] (II) No input driver specified, ignoring this device.
[     2.758] (II) No input driver specified, ignoring this device.
[     2.758] (II) No input driver specified, ignoring this device.
[     2.759] (II) No input driver specified, ignoring this device.
[     2.759] (II) Using input driver 'evdev' for 'Eee PC WMI hotkeys'
[     2.759] (II) No input driver specified, ignoring this device.
[свернуть]
разрешение 1600*900 по монитору без проблем на 8.8

Padawan

Чуть разъясняется.
Ваш графический драйвер modesetteing. Он похоже в порядке.
Остается проблема с монитором. Похоже не обойтись без xorg.conf
секции Device, Monitor, Screen

Я пускал Гугл-поиск "HD 530 Linux driver" - это ад какой-то.
Хотя есть и положительный опыт
https://debianforum.ru/index.php?topic=12096.0

Я б посоветовал более радикальное решение - купить относительно свежую недорогую карточку Nvidia.
типа такой http://www.xcom-shop.ru/pny_nvidia_quadro_k620_394023.html
т.к. Вы монитор к DP подключаете.
1) (почти) нет и в ближайшее время не предвидится  проблем с драйверами
2) производительность в разы выше, чем у графики Интела (любой)

Deb2006

Выход  VGA. Удивляет что 8.8 все работает идеально. Сильно не хочется внешнею видюху. Специально заменил 4560 на 6100 чтобы убрать её :)

qupl


Deb2006

#10
накоманду dpkg -l | grep -ie firmwar -ie intel выдает:
Открыть содержимое (спойлер)

8.8
ii  gir1.2-ibus-1.0:amd64    1.5.9-1        amd64  Intelligent Input Bus - introspection data
ii  i965-va-driver:amd64     1.4.1-2        amd64  VAAPI driver for Intel G45 & HD Graphics family
ii  libcilkrts5:amd64        4.9.2-10       amd64  Intel Cilk Plus language extensions (runtime)
ii  libdrm-intel1:amd64      2.4.58-2       amd64  Userspace interface to intel-specific kernel DRM services -- runtime
ii  libibus-1.0-5:amd64      1.5.9-1        amd64  Intelligent Input Bus - shared library
ii  whois                    5.2.7          amd64  intelligent WHOIS client
ii  xserver-xorg-video-intel 2:2.21.15-2+b2 amd64  X.Org X server -- Intel i8xx, i9xx display driver

9
ii  gir1.2-ibus-1.0:amd64    1.5.14-3       amd64        Intelligent Input Bus - introspection data
ii  i965-va-driver:amd64     1.7.3-1        amd64        VAAPI driver for Intel G45 & HD Graphics family
ii  libdrm-intel1:amd64      2.4.74-1       amd64        Userspace interface to intel-specific kernel DRM services -- runtime
ii  libfwupd1:amd64          0.7.4-2        amd64        Firmware update daemon library
ii  libibus-1.0-5:amd64      1.5.14-3       amd64        Intelligent Input Bus - shared library
ii  xserver-xorg-video-intel 2:2.99.917+git20161206-1  amd64        X.Org X server -- Intel i8xx, i9xx display driver
[свернуть]

qupl

aptitude install firmware-linux intel-microcode

Padawan

#12
Здесь
https://packages.debian.org/stretch/xserver-xorg-video-intel
Debian официально крайне не рекомендует использовать установленный у Вас драйвер
ii  xserver-xorg-video-intel 2:2.99.917+git20161206-1  amd64        X.Org X server -- Intel i8xx, i9xx display driver
для видеокарт моложе 2007г в Debian Stretch.

Intel microcode в Stretch сейчас в пакете, который иначе называется. Проверьте сначала название чем-то типа Синаптика
в зоне нон-фри.
Вроде бы так:
https://packages.debian.org/ru/stretch/firmware-misc-nonfree
Я хотел написать Вам вчера про этот пакет, но не рискнул.


Cообщение объединено 20 июля 2017, 00:53:35

Цитата: Deb2006 от 19 июля 2017, 06:59:21
Выход  VGA. Удивляет что 8.8 все работает идеально. Сильно не хочется внешнею видюху. Специально заменил 4560 на 6100 чтобы убрать её :)
Из журнала при Вашем ответе №4 видно, что монитор подключен к eDP-1 (embedded Display Port №1),
т.е. к цифровому eDP-1 Вы подключили аналоговый вход монитора VGA через переходник?
Если нет на мониторе входа DP, то существуют переходники DP - HDMI - качество и управляемость почти не деградируют.
Деградирует макс размер картинки, но уже сильно за гранью способностей Вашего монитора.

ИМХО "внешняя видюха" в разы лучше и производительней встроенной, за исключением, может, Intel Iris, но это уже довольно небюджетно - эти процессоры в целом дорогие.
Есть тихие и даже совсем бесшумные (пассивное охлаждение).
Если конечно есть куда ее вставить.

В Статье о X.org драйверах в правом верхнем углу понажимайте кнопки разных версий Дебиана Jessie, Stretch - увидите как меняются рекомендации по драйверу.

qupl

Цитата: Padawan от 20 июля 2017, 00:09:48Intel microcode в Stretch сейчас в пакете, который иначе называется.
Distributor ID: Debian
Description: Debian GNU/Linux 9.0 (stretch)
Release: 9.0
Codename: stretch
ii  intel-microcode                       3.20170511.1                         amd64        Processor microcode firmware for Intel CPUs
ii  iucode-tool                           2.1.1-1                              amd64        Intel processor microcode tool

Deb2006

Плата asus h110m-r/c/si Выход точно VGA(если только на плате какие то премудрости с видеопреобразованием). Честно говоря, не понял - нужно пробовать ставить еще какой то пакет? Подскажите пожалуйста подробней!